Missing at-risk 14-year-old Antioch boy found safe
A teen who went missing Monday afternoon in Antioch has been found safe.

ANTIOCH, Calif. -- A 14-year-old boy who went missing in Antioch on Monday afternoon has been found safe and was reunited with his family, police said.

Harold Rivera had last been seen around 1 p.m. outside of Black Diamond Middle School at 4730 Sterling Hill Drive.

Police said Harold is a student at Deer Valley High School but has the cognitive ability of a fourth-grader and was considered at-risk because of his age and mental state.

Shortly before 7 a.m. today, Antioch police wrote on Twitter that the teen has been found and reunited with his family. More details about when and where he was found were not immediately released.
